WebThis is how we can mix materials in Blender: Setup a material for your object. Use a PBR texture set together with a principled shader node. Use a mix shader to mix between multiple texture sets. Use a black and white input for the mix factor to tell Blender what PBR material goes where on the surface of the object. If your faces aren't showing up because of backface culling, you can recalculate normals in blender by hitting Ctrl+Shift+N in edit mode.
